4 years with my 95 Aero
We purchased this car with 29K miles on it. We bought it for the fuel economy coupled with major power. This car moves out faster than most cars built today and still gets 27-28 mpg at 80mph. We had only a few small issues while it was still under warranty (starter, abs module, di cassette) but Saab took care of everything. Since the warranty expired, there have been no problems and the car now has 88K miles on it. To enhance the performance, I added SASAB sway bars, Abbot Racing suspension bushings and a K&N air filter. The sways make a huge difference in corning but admittedly, make the ride much firmer.
Great car, but get the warranty!!
I paid $3500.00 for this car 15 months ago. I LOVE the way it drives. The problem is that I have now put more into maintainance than I paid for the car!! A new clutch (inside the transmission housing), heater core and blower motor, A/C repairs, the cruise has never worked, the seat heaters don't work, the exterior mirror fell apart, the rear wiper stripped and won't work, the CD/Radio only works sometimes and the power antenna quit working, and now it is blowing smoke and smelling funny. This time I won't repair it...I could have bought a NEW 9-3 for the money it's cost me over the last year. In the words of Charlie Brown, "ARGHHHHHH!!!!!!"
